Trump’s Iran Policy Sparks Debate After Airstrikes

Updated June 22, 2025

President Trump addresses the nation with Vice President Vance,Secretary ‍Rubio,and ⁣Secretary Hegseth.
President Trump addresses the nation, alongside Vice ⁤President Vance, Secretary of State Marco‍ Rubio⁤ and secretary‍ of Defense Pete ‍Hegseth ⁤from the White House.

Tensions escalated following President Trump’s order of airstrikes in Iran, prompting discussions about the future of the Iran nuclear program and the ⁢potential for further conflict. The action has spurred reactions from key political figures, highlighting differing views on the governance’s approach to Iran and nuclear ⁣disarmament.

According to‍ a statement released Saturday night,‍ Johnson asserted that the president provided Iran’s leadership ‍ample prospect to negotiate a deal.⁢ However, johnson said Iran “refused to commit to a nuclear ⁢disarmament agreement.” He added, “President ‍Trump has been consistent and clear that a nuclear-armed Iran will not be tolerated. That posture has now ⁢been enforced with strength, precision, ⁤and clarity.”

Sen. Mark Warner, D-Va.,vice ‍chairman of the Senate Intelligence Committee,voiced concerns that Trump’s actions risk initiating a new war,despite ‍the president’s ‍repeated pledges ⁢to end foreign engagements. Warner emphasized ⁢the need for transparency and‍ strategic clarity regarding the administration’s Iran policy.

the ‍senator stated, “The American people deserve⁣ more than vague rhetoric and unilateral decisions that could set off a wider war.” He urged the ⁣president to “come before‍ Congress immediately to articulate ‍clear ⁣strategic objectives⁢ and lay‍ out how he plans to ‍protect American lives and ensure we are not once again drawn into a costly,unnecessary,and avoidable conflict.”

in his announcement ⁣of the airstrikes on truth Social, Trump also ‍declared, “NOW IS‍ THE‍ TIME FOR PEACE!” and⁢ threatened Iran against any retaliation.
